Congratulations, [TEST SUBJECT NAME HERE], for successfully completing the Aperture Laboratories obedience test. Even so, your work is not done yet. We still have alot of work to do. Let's begin with the basics. Cube-and-Button-based testing remains an important part of science, even in a dire emergency. If Cube-and-Button-based testing caused said emergency, do not worry; the odds of this happening twice are very slim.
